    In 2023–24, Maidstone reached the fifth round of the FA Cup for the first time, becoming the first team outside of the top five divisions to reach this stage since 1977–78.     The original Maidstone United played at the Athletic Ground on London Road. However, the ground was sold for development and the club relocated to Dartford's Watling Street in 1988.     First FA Trophy match: Maidstone United 2–0 Bury Town (7 October 2007) First FA Vase match: Maidstone United 4–1 Carterton Town (9 September 2001) First Kent Senior Cup match: Maidstone United 0–3 Folkestone Invicta (17 December 2003) First Isthmian League Cup match: Maidstone United 0–3 Tonbridge Angels (12 September 2006)
